MK 16v front pipe question.
« on: 21 March 2008, 20:21 »
Today I've been trying to change the front pipe on my mk 2. The first bit with the bolts on the manifold went ok. I then seperated it from the middle section. However now I can't get the bloody thing out - the gap between the subframe (I think), steering column and gear linkage isn't big enough.

I've tried making more space by taking the three bolts out of the gear linkage and moving it along - but there's still not enough room 

I'm wondering if you usually have to take something else off or drop the subframe a touch - is there something I'm missing and could anyone give advice? I don't suppose it helps the car is only on ramps and there's not a lot of room to manouvre.
